Ms. Juhl-Rhodes is a Chico native and a partner in the firm of Peters, Habib, McKenna, Juhl-Rhodes & Cardoza, LLP. Ms. Juhl-Rhodes’ work with the firm includes real property litigation, public entity, and public utility law, eminent domain, personal injury (plaintiff and defense) cases, contract litigation, insurance law, municipal code enforcement proceedings, appellate litigation for municipal code violations, construction defect cases, mobile home, and recreational vehicle park law, and appellate/writ practice.

Ms. Juhl-Rhodes grew up in the local agriculture community and has years of experience in agriculture, including work in almond, walnut, kiwi, and Asian pear orchards. This experience assists her when issues arise for, or legal assistance is needed by, the firm’s Ag clients. She also has extensive experience in the craft brewing industry and residential and commercial construction businesses, handling human resources, water issues, city, state, and federal compliance, environmental law, sustainability, alcoholic beverage compliance, and land use and development of both commercial and residential projects.

In her work for the firm, Ms. Juhl-Rhodes has represented corporate and public entity clients including the City of Chico, Town of Paradise, City of Oroville, Chico Auto Finance, Inc., and Union Pacific Railroad Company.

Along with Mr. Habib as lead counsel, Ms. Juhl-Rhodes recently obtained a landmark victory for public entities in the area of inverse condemnation law. The California Supreme Court decision, City of Oroville v. Superior Court of Butte County (2019) 7 Cal.5th 1091, was the first inverse condemnation decision in over two decades and was the culmination of a decade of litigation in the Superior Court, Appellate Court, and ultimately, the California Supreme Court. On May 13, 2020, Mr. Habib and Ms. Juhl-Rhodes’ victory was recognized by the premier legal journal, the Daily Journal. Mr. Habib and Ms. Juhl-Rhodes were named California Lawyer Attorneys of the Year in the 24th Annual CLAY Awards.
